The story in construction is that often projects don’t finish on time or on budget. Over the last fifty years, the construction industry has become less efficient. At Welty, we’ve immersed ourselves in finding a better way to build – a way that drives out waste and inefficiency while driving up quality and value.

So, how does Lean fit in construction? Simply stated, Lean is a model for maximizing value by eliminating waste. Waste is anything that does not provide benefit to purpose, well-being, or the bottom line. Welty is improving the construction experience through Lean Building Science™. Our Lean methods ensure open and honest teamwork around a common vision. They allow everyone working on the project to collectively study a problem and explore solutions.

Lean Building Science™ focuses on eliminating redundancy and waste at every step – to ensure faster project completion, lower cost, reduced operating expenses, and safer jobsite.
